Hendrik Hofgen is a man obsessed with becoming a famous actor. When the Nazis come to power in Germany, he willingly renounces his C ommunist past and deserts his wife and mistress in order to keep on performing. His diabolical performance as Mephistopheles in Faus t proves to be the stepping-stone he yearned for: attracting the attention of Hermann Göring, it wins Hofgen an appointment as head of the State Theatre.
